Surprise them all with a mustard pie


tarte a la moutarde

Ingredients:
should make 6 people

300g shortcut pastry
3 to 4 tbsp Dijon mustard
200g grated cheddard (or gruyère)
3 medium tomatoes, sliced
pepper

method:

  • pre-heat the oven to 200° C/400° F/Gas 6.
  • roll out the pastry, butter a 25 cm round tin
  • spread the mustard on the base, there should be enough to cover generously the base however too much will be overpowering, pepper that’s right no salt
  • cover with cheddar (and a little more cheddar if you wish)
  • place the slices of tomatoes on the cheddar
  • bake for 30 minutes in the middle of the oven
